Remove where bound from clean_fn_decl_with_args

Basically, this entails moving the arguments cleaning to the call site.

I extracted several local variables because:

1. It makes the code easier to read and understand.

2. If I hadn't, the extra `clean()` calls would have caused complicated
   tuples to be split across several lines.

3. I couldn't just extract local variables for `args` because then the
   arguments would be cleaned *before* the generics, while rustdoc expects
   them to be cleaned *after*. Only extracting `args` caused panics like
   this:

       thread 'rustc' panicked at 'assertion failed: cx.impl_trait_bounds.is_empty()',
       src/librustdoc/clean/utils.rs:462:5

   Extracting variables makes the control flow -- and the required
   order of cleaning -- more explicit.
